HUNTERSVILLE, N.C. — Two drivers are hurt after a pickup truck crashed into the side of a school bus Thursday afternoon in Huntersville, police said.
The crash happened around 3:45 p.m. at the intersection of Gilead Road near Ranson Road.
MEDIC said the drivers of the school bus and truck were taken to a nearby hospital but are expected to be OK.
Officials said there were students on the bus coming from Torrence Creek Elementary.
Chopper 9 Skyzoom flew over the crash, where multiple first responders were present at the scene.
The crash has caused serious backups on Gilead Road while crews investigate.
No other details have been released.
